James Orr

James was born in Glasgow and now lives in Ayrshire. He has been painting for many years having studied part time at Glasgow School of Art.

He has developed a very distinctive style, painting in acrylics to create landscapes with vibrant colour. His paintings are always bold and full of light, and James is particularly attracted to the changing light found around Scottish coastlines.

James’ bright scenes are full of activity and his style reflects the golden period of Scottish art of the Scottish Colourists Peploe, Cadell and the 'Glasgow Boys’.

He exhibits regularly in the annual RSA and RGI exhibitions and his work is held in a number of collections, notably in the personal collection of HRH The Duke of Edinburgh. He is also a regular exhibitor in a number of London galleries where the colour and vigour of his work are seen to mark him out as a distinctively Scottish artist.
